The Protium Prototyping Platform is part of the Cadence Dynamic Duo that has been a huge success with our customers. With Cadence® Protium™ prototyping platforms, design and verification teams can rapidly bring up a prototype and provide a pre-silicon platform for early software development, system validation, and hardware regressions.
Cadence is the leader in hardware emulation-prototyping technologies and products. Cadence’s FPGA-based prototyping system platform sets standards on the performance-utilization, the ease of use, and the congruence with emulation models.

The Lead Software Engineer will be responsible for development of new features and algorithms to improve the Protium Platform mainly in partitioning and optimization algorithms. The Lead Software Engineer will accomplish this by carefully discussing the implementation specification with the team spread across different geographies. The candidate is also expected work with technical support lead and key customers to resolve implementation or usage issues.
Qualification and Requirements • Bachelors in Computer Science or Electrical Engineering with a minimum of 4 years of related experience, or Masters with a minimum of 2 years of related experience, or PhD with a minimum of 0 years of related experience • Ideal candidate should have coursework in Algorithms, Data Structures etc. • The candidate should have strong coding skills in C++ and be well versed with at least one other scripting language like Perl and Python.
